The scent of raspberry is instantly recognizable for its bright and juicy sweetness. Fresh raspberries have a distinctive aroma that is both tangy and sweet, with a hint of floral undertones. When used in perfumery, raspberry adds a vibrant and lively quality to a fragrance, injecting it with a burst of energy and zest. The fruity notes of raspberry are often used to create a sense of playfulness and flirtatiousness in a perfume, making it an ideal choice for those who want to exude a sense of joy and youthful exuberance.

On the other hand, chocolate is a scent that is synonymous with luxury and indulgence. The rich and decadent aroma of chocolate evokes feelings of comfort and warmth, making it a popular choice for gourmand fragrances. The sweet and velvety notes of chocolate create a sense of opulence and sophistication in a perfume, giving it an air of seductive allure. When combined with other fragrance notes, chocolate can add depth and complexity to a scent, making it a truly sumptuous and intoxicating experience.

When raspberry and chocolate are combined in a fragrance, the result is a harmonious blend of sweet and savory notes that creates a truly delectable scent. The tartness of the raspberry balances out the richness of the chocolate, creating a fragrance that is both indulgent and refreshing. The bright and fruity aroma of the raspberry adds a playful and lighthearted touch to the deep and sensual notes of the chocolate, creating a complex and multi-dimensional fragrance that is sure to captivate the senses.

One of the key challenges of creating a raspberry chocolate fragrance is striking the perfect balance between the two dominant notes. Too much raspberry and the scent can become overly fruity and cloying, while too much chocolate can make the fragrance overly sweet and heavy. As a perfumist expert, I carefully consider the proportions of each note to ensure that the final fragrance is perfectly balanced and harmonious, allowing the raspberry and chocolate to complement each other in a seamless and elegant way.

In addition to the raspberry and chocolate notes, a well-crafted fragrance may also contain other supporting notes that enhance and elevate the overall composition. For example, vanilla is a common accompaniment to chocolate in perfumery, adding a soft and creamy sweetness that further enhances the richness of the chocolate note. Other notes such as caramel, jasmine, or amber may be used to add depth and complexity to the fragrance, creating a multi-faceted and nuanced scent that evolves over time on the skin.
